If you’ve recently searched for “Caligula movie Netflix,” you’re likely one of two people: a student of Roman history, or a cinephile curious about one of the most scandalous films ever made. The 1979 film Caligula —produced by Penthouse magazine founder Bob Guccione and starring Malcolm McDowell as the deranged Roman emperor—has a legendary reputation for its graphic blend of high-budget historical drama and unsimulated sex.
